Founded by Franciscan Sisters in 1875, our priority remains the same: serve all who enter with dignity, compassion and joy. Serving nearly 713,000 people across Missouri, Illinois, Kentucky, Tennessee and Arkansas, our focus is on patients' outcomes, experience and value.Anchored by Saint Francis Medical Center, a 306-bed tertiary hospital, and supported by nearly 3,000 employees and more than 250 providers in eight communities, the Healthcare System is a driving economic force in the region. Major services include the Cancer Institute, Emergency and Level III Trauma Center, Family BirthPlace and Level III Neonatal Intensive Care Unit, Heart Hospital, Neurosciences and Orthopedics.About Cape Girardeau:When it comes to selecting a location to live and work, the medically sophisticated environment of Saint Francis Healthcare System is only part of the equation. What started as a 12?bed hospital has grown into the region's leading healthcare system—recognized nationally for exceptional quality, safety, and patient experience.Today, Saint Francis serves more than 715,000 people across five states. With a 306?bed Medical Center, nearly 3,000 team members, and over 300 providers, Saint Francis is not only the largest healthcare system between St. Louis and Memphis—it's a powerful economic anchor for the communities it serves.You'll find more than 50 specialties, the region's only Level III Emergency and Trauma Center, and southeast Missouri's first Level III NICU. The system's employed physician group, Saint Francis Medical Partners, supports more than 40 outreach clinics and 70% of the area's primary care providers.A Mission That MattersAt Saint Francis, you're not just doing a job - you're part of a Catholic healing ministry rooted in compassion, dignity, and service.
